Stephenson, from Border City Amateur Boxing Club, will take on Amelia Barker from Eltham & District Boxing Club in London in the female senior elite under-65kg final.
The Cumbrian earned her place in the final with an impressive display in last Sunday’s semi-final.
She got the better of top seed Zaynah Casserly, from Aston Boxing Club, with an outstanding performance at Rotherham’s Magna Centre.

“Brodie boxed a punch-perfect contest to come away with a unanimous win,” said Border City ABC coach Ian Archibald.
Stephenson now faces Barker for the right to become England’s number one – while the Carlisle boxer is also on the radar of the Great Britain set-up.
Her progress to the final has earned her an invitation to the GB Boxing headquarters in Sheffield for assessment in May.
